Why You Need to Maintain Your AC

Regular AC maintenance can catch any minor problem before it escalates and ruins your system. You might not think of it this way, but your AC system works hard for you, especially during the hot summer months in Georgia. To keep working well, you must maintain it regularly. Here’s more on the benefits of regular AC maintenance:

Longer Lifespan

A central AC unit typically lasts for about 15-20 years. If you want it to reach and even surpass this estimate, you have to ensure it has regular upkeep, or it can lead to problems like:

  • Clogged-up filters: The AC filters catch dust, dirt, and allergens, keeping the indoor air clean. When these filters get clogged up, your AC has to work harder to push air through, which can lead to overheating and eventual breakdown.
  • Corroded condenser coils: These components are responsible for gathering the heat from your house and releasing it outside. Over time, the coils can rust due to weather exposure. Any sign of rust can make your AC run less efficiently, forcing it to work harder and wear out sooner.
  • The system could lose the refrigerant charge: The refrigerant cools the air from your vents. If your AC system has an inefficient refrigerant charge, it won’t be able to cool your home efficiently. That could be due to a leak or other problem that a regular maintenance check could identify and fix.

These issues can cause your system to run less efficiently or even break down entirely, and you’ll have to pay $2,500–$8,000 for installing a new AC. Keeping your system in good condition can prolong its life and avoid expensive repairs and replacements.

Energy Efficiency

Regular maintenance also keeps your AC running efficiently. An efficiently running AC cools your home while using less energy. More efficient AC systems use 30%-50% less electricity to cool down your home at the same rate. Without regular maintenance, your system’s efficiency can decrease substantially. A less efficient system also doesn’t cool your home as effectively, which can make those hot summer days even more uncomfortable. But with proper maintenance, you can at least ensure that your energy bills are not sky high. 

How Often Should You Maintain Your AC?

Regarding the frequency of AC maintenance, the most common recommendation is to do a checkup at least once a year. But, the frequency can depend on various factors such as the age of the AC and how much you use it. If your AC runs all day, every day, or it’s an older model, twice a year would be a good idea.

It would be best to get your AC checked before the start of the cooling season, like in spring or early summer. That ensures that your AC is in top shape to cool your home during the hot months. Mid-summer or early fall are also good times for a checkup.

It’s better late than never because an unchecked AC can lead to unexpected breakdowns, leaving you sweating in the summer heat. The goal of regular checkups is to prevent issues, not to wait until you have a problem. Even if your AC seems to be working well, don’t skip the annual maintenance.

What Does Regular AC Maintenance Include?

The regular maintenance of your AC unit includes a series of standardized procedures that keep it running smoothly while preventing potential issues from escalating. Even if you feel like you’re handy around the house, this task must be done by an HVAC specialist who knows what to do and check.

Cleaning

Your AC unit can get dusty and collect debris over time. During a routine maintenance check, an AC technician will meticulously clean various components of your unit. That includes the condenser coils, evaporator coils, filters, and other essential parts. That way, they can ensure your AC unit is free from any gunk that can hamper its performance.

Inspecting and Adjusting Parts

Even the slightest misalignment or loose component can significantly affect the performance of your AC unit. During this procedure, the technician will inspect every part of your AC unit, from the thermostat to the fan motor. They will tighten loose components, adjust out-of-place parts, and calibrate your thermostat if necessary.

Replacing Worn-out Pieces

Over time, certain parts of your AC unit, such as the filters or the belts, can wear out. That can lead to an inefficient AC at first, while possibly also leading to a complete AC breakdown. A professional AC technician will be able to tell which parts need to be removed, while also installing the new ones. Your AC unit will continue working smoothly and efficiently, saving you from unexpected breakdowns and expensive repairs.
